ホームページ >バックエンド開発 >PHPチュートリアル >PHP 配列の書き方のまとめ: 配列を簡単に行うための 5 つのテクニック

PHP 配列の書き方のまとめ: 配列を簡単に行うための 5 つのテクニック

王林
王林オリジナル
2024-03-14 09:30:05656ブラウズ

PHP 配列の書き方のまとめ: 配列を簡単に行うための 5 つのテクニック

PHP 配列の書き方のまとめ: 簡単に実行できる 5 つのテクニック

PHP 開発において、配列は非常に重要なデータ構造であり、さまざまな記述が必要です。これらのメソッドを使用すると、データをより柔軟に操作できるようになります。この記事では、一般的に使用される 5 つの PHP 配列記述テクニックを紹介し、特定のコード例を通じてこれらのテクニックをよりよく習得できるようにします。

1. 単純な配列の定義とアクセス

PHP では、array() 関数を使用するだけで、単純な配列を定義するのが非常に簡単です:

// 定义一个简单的数组
$fruits = array('apple', 'banana', 'orange');

// 访问数组元素
echo $fruits[0]; // 输出:apple

2 、連想配列の定義とアクセス

連想配列とは、配列のインデックスが数値ではなく文字列であることを意味します。連想配列の定義例は次のとおりです:

// 定义一个关联数组
$person = array('name' => 'Alice', 'age' => 30, 'city' => 'New York');

// 访问关联数组元素
echo $person['name']; // 输出:Alice

3. 配列traversal

配列の走査は、配列内のすべての要素を処理するための一般的な操作です。PHP には、foreach ループなど、配列を走査するためのさまざまなメソッドが用意されています:

// 遍历简单数组
$fruits = array('apple', 'banana', 'orange');
foreach($fruits as $fruit) {
    echo $fruit . ' ';
}
// 输出:apple banana orange

// 遍历关联数组
$person = array('name' => 'Alice', 'age' => 30, 'city' => 'New York');
foreach($person as $key => $value) {
    echo $key . ': ' . $value . ' ';
}
// 输出:name: Alice age: 30 city: New York

4. 配列の並べ替え

PHP は、sort()、rsort()、asort()、ksort() などのさまざまな並べ替え配列関数を提供し、昇順、降順、値による並べ替えで配列の操作を実行できます。 、要件に応じてキーによる並べ替えなど。以下は簡単な例です:

// 对简单数组进行排序
$numbers = array(5, 3, 8, 1, 2);
sort($numbers);
print_r($numbers);
// 输出:Array ( [0] => 1 [1] => 2 [2] => 3 [3] => 5 [4] => 8 )

// 对关联数组按值进行排序
$prices = array('apple' => 2, 'banana' => 1, 'orange' => 3);
asort($prices);
print_r($prices);
// 输出:Array ( [banana] => 1 [apple] => 2 [orange] => 3 )

5. 多次元配列

多次元配列とは、配列内の要素も配列であることを意味し、より複雑なデータ構造を簡単に表現できます。以下に多次元配列の例を示します。

// 定义一个多维数组
$students = array(
    array('name' => 'Alice', 'age' => 25, 'grade' => 'A'),
    array('name' => 'Bob', 'age' => 22, 'grade' => 'B'),
    array('name' => 'Charlie', 'age' => 27, 'grade' => 'A')
);

// 访问多维数组元素
echo $students[0]['name']; // 输出:Alice

これらの PHP 配列記述スキルをマスターすると、さまざまなデータ構造をより柔軟に扱えるようになり、PHP 開発の効率と熟練度が向上します。これらのコード例が、PHP 配列のさまざまな記述方法をよりよく理解し、使用するのに役立つことを願っています。

以上がPHP 配列の書き方のまとめ: 配列を簡単に行うための 5 つのテクニックの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。